State Representative District 51 in Montana State House District 51, Montana
2026 Primary Election
- Jodee Etchart — Incumbent State Representative in Billings, MT
Jodee Etchart is an incumbent Republican State Representative for Montana's House District 51, having assumed office in January 2025. She previously served for District 48 from 2023 to 2025. From Billings, her family has deep Montana roots, homesteading in 1908. Etchart holds degrees in Human Services and Physician Assistant Studies, having practiced as a PA for 24 years. A fiscal conservative, she advocates for reducing regulation, fostering economic growth, and creating jobs. Her legislative focus includes decreasing inflation, promoting safe communities, lowering property taxes, and improving healthcare access and affordability. She believes in protecting constitutional freedoms and individual liberties. She is seeking re-election in the 2026 primary.
- Precious Mckenzie — Educator and small business advocate in Billings, MT
Precious McKenzie, a Democratic candidate for Montana House District 51 in 2026, has a background in education, fundraising for non-profits, and over a decade as a small business advocate. A Billings resident since 2011, she understands the challenges Montanans face and aims to create a safe, secure state for all. Her platform focuses on strengthening schools, ensuring affordable healthcare by protecting Medicaid expansion and lowering drug costs, and fostering an economy with livable wages and good-paying jobs. She also prioritizes protecting Montana's environment and supporting first responders.
- Lana Marie Tibbetts — Candidate for Montana House of Representatives, District 51 in MT
Lana Marie Tibbetts is a Republican candidate seeking to represent District 51 in the Montana House of Representatives during the 2026 Primary Election. She is challenging incumbent Jodee Etchart in the Republican primary scheduled for June 2, 2026. Tibbetts has publicly committed to supporting term limits, a stance aimed at fostering a more responsive government. Her campaign focuses on the upcoming primary, with the general election for the seat set for November 3, 2026.
